Output f644096680f47adcf968e373b180fc780f270928277d8be9c17bf51738b098f5:3

value
2938430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1dd73395e23f2ad871c5dc19e70c211766aa33a OP_EQUAL
address
3NHHFKyFWvjQqQDJiwPosESyaE7sWZm32D
transaction
f644096680f47adcf968e373b180fc780f270928277d8be9c17bf51738b098f5
spent
true